Rescued from ruin and steeped in history, Hylands House on the outskirts of Chelmsford in Essex is the most beautiful example of a Grade II listed building. It is set in 574 acres of undulating landscaped parkland with the formal Pleasure Gardens, One World Gardens and Stables Visitor Centre acting as a magnificent outdoor centre for the estate. A range of guided tours of the estate, its gardens and house are available for groups.
